The Hollywood movie Dirty Angels starring Eva Green and Ruby Rose starts shooting in Thessaloniki, Greece on Monday, according to greekreporter.com.
Directed by Martin Campbell, who was also the movie maker of two James Bond films in the past, Dirty Angels is an action movie. Filming will take place in various locations in Thessaloniki as well as other places in northern Greece.
The Millennium Media film is set against the backdrop of the American withdrawal from Afghanistan in 2021 and “follows a group of female soldiers posing as medical relief who are sent back in to rescue a group of kidnapped teenagers caught between ISIS and the Taliban.”
The story – written by Alissa Silverman – is a fictional tale set against the true backdrop of the United States withdrawing military forces from Afghanistan in 2021.
Dirty Angels movie costs 35 million euros
The Regional Governor of Central Macedonia, Apostolos Tzitzikostas stated that, in addition to the Thermi studios, filming would occur in other locations as well such as Asvestochori, Peraia, areas in the western parts of Thessaloniki, and the mountainous Halkidiki.
“This film costs 35 million euros, of which 25 million, will be spent here in our region. We are talking about at least 250 new jobs for this film alone,” Tzitzikostas said recently.
“Young Greek professionals that have been unemployed for years who weren’t able to find jobs based on their studies will now be absorbed through this mobility. Filming in Greece will last three months. Then, the film will be completed in Morocco while post-production will once again take place in Thessaloniki,” he noted.
Millennium Media’s Avi Lerner, Boaz Davidson, Trevor Short, Jonathan Yunger, and Jeffrey Greenstein will serve as executive producers.
It’s unclear if Millennium has a release schedule planned out at this time.
Hollywood films putting Thessaloniki on the map
Thessaloniki has become a magnet for big Hollywood productions in recent years.
In October, another Hollywood movie Red Sonja, a science fiction and action remake of its already existing comic book and 1985 film, was shot at Thermi studios in Thessaloniki. The post-production is also set to take place there. Post-production occurs after the acting is finished, and involves cutting, assembling, dubbing, and adding any special visual and/or sound effects.
“The Expendables 4” was filmed there in November 2021 with Jason Statham, Dolph Lundgren, Megan Fox, Curtis “50 Cent” Jackson, Tony Jaa, and Andy Garcia.
